- If $a$ is divisible by $b$ is represented as $b\mid a$ then negation?
In what I've seen the most common notation for "does not divide" has a short slash through the vertical line, as in @StephenDonovan's comment, but usually slightly higher up The big slash, as in Daniel Wainfleet's comment is less common, but, as he notes, it results from the common TeX code \not
